'ALL WELCOME' Building Project
We did it!
The major building project came to fruition in 2006. The major renovation and renewal of the church and hall took seven months, with the official handover on 24 March 2006. Since then a variety of small jobs have taken place, including repairs to the arch, equipment for the crèche and new furnishings for the hall. The resulting improvements include:
- A new entrance area to the church which is light and welcoming.
- Improved facilities for the church including toilet facilities with disabled access and baby changing facilities, and a lovely new crèche – our Rainbow Room. A small kitchen in the church now enables us to serve refreshments after Sunday morning service.
- An improved worship area with more space and flexibility.
- Improved access to the hall and toilet facilities for disabled people.
- A new hall kitchen with excellent facilities for catering by church and community users. The church now runs a lunch club for the elderly.
- General improvements to the hall which have encouraged many new users from the community.
Thank you
The project cost in the region of £360,000 and our thanks to all who gave their support: the huge generosity of church members and the community, together with church and secular grant makers. We feel very blessed to have raised the full cost of the project and have been able to achieve so much. We believe it is enabling us to better serve our town and its people. Thank you.
